Scientific Method
A systematic approach to research that involves observation, hypothesis formation, experimentation, and the drawing of conclusions.
Observations
The act of noticing and recording something, typically in the context of scientific research or data collection.
Independent Variable
The variable in an experiment that is manipulated or changed to observe its effect on a dependent variable.
X-axis
The horizontal axis in a coordinate system, often representing the independent variable in a graph.
